The service provided by the staff was excellent, but I was concerned about how the manager treated the employees. It was a busy Saturday night, yet the team did their best, and from what I observed, they weren't doing anything wrong. One of the workers appeared quite young—perhaps around 15—and the so-called manager said, “He’s new, speak slowly; he can only remember one taste at a time.” The young worker looked like he was on the verge of tears. Additionally, I overheard the manager telling another employee, “If they don't show up for work, then they can take the night off.” There were girls in line ahead of us who mentioned they often come here and had seen this same manager upset the staff before. My friend and I had intended to get ice cream, but after witnessing how the employees were treated, we decided to leave.
